Abstract
Fractal theory has been widely applied in many fields and accepted as an optional course in many colleges. Computer visualization will greatly improve the teaching effect of fractal but often can´t be fully realized for the limitation of computing conditions. This paper presents a design schema which combines data parallelism and remote invocation technology. An efficient fractal generating platform which makes good use of available hardware environment is constructed.
